Caravana is an international fashion brand founded in Valladolid, Yucatán, with a strong focus on artisanal craftsmanship and handmade product.
Over the past 12 years, the brand has created collections of apparel and accessories, combining traditional techniques with a modern approach to design.
Craftsmanship is central to the Caravana product, with collections developed through specialist fabrics, embroidery, embellishment and artisanal techniques. The brand works closely with artisans, specialist suppliers and production partners to develop distinctive, highly crafted pieces.

THE ROLEWorking closely with the Design and Product teams, you will lead and support the development of seasonal collections from concept through to production.
This is a highly hands‑on role suited to someone who is proactive, creative and resourceful, and who thrives in a fast paced, entrepreneurial environment.
A deep knowledge offabrics, embroidery, embellishment and artisanal techniquesis essential. You will bring expertise and ideas to the creative process, identifying innovative materials, techniques and suppliers that can elevate the product while remaining commercially viable.
KEY RESPONSIBILITIES- Partner with Design to develop seasonal collections and translate creative ideas into exceptional product.
- Manage and coordinate the atelier freelancer workflow, ensuring pattern cutters and seamstresses are appropriately booked, prioritised and supplied with styles in line with the critical path.
- Source and develop fabrics, trims, embroidery, embellishment and specialist techniques.
- Research new materials, techniques, suppliers and artisanal processes.
- Build and maintain strong relationships with factories, suppliers, embroiderers and artisans. Manage product development, sampling and critical paths from concept through to production.
- Own and manage the seasonal sampling budget, maintaining accurate budget trackers and cashflow projections, monitoring committed and actual spend, and proactively flagging any variances or potential overspend.
- Manage costings, margins and material development. Responsible for registering and maintaining all styles, product information and costs within the PLM system, ensuring data is accurate and up to date.
- Ensure all supplier prices are received, reviewed and negotiated prior to pricing meetings, working closely with suppliers to achieve target costs and margins.
- Proactively identify and resolve development and production issues.
- Ensure product meets Caravana's standards for quality, craftsmanship and finish.
